    I said a while ago, but I still think grades of dark matter should be removed and just have one dark matter item. Its a bit annoying having five inventory slots taken up for grades 1 2 3 4 5.... and then bear in mind half the server is overflowing with several stacks of grade 5 dark matter these days ....


    Or just remove dark matter completely and perform repairs using shards which are also overflowing and easy to get.


    That could also pave the way for a mini enchantment system, repair your gear with ice shards and you get an ice spike or en-blizzard effect until the item goes to 0% or is repaired again. In that sense, repairing an item wouldnt really have the negative connotation it has now, it would be turned into a buff type system.
